Transaction 745af1430b9de831fb31fb8cb08eef51ae249c1d9730009fc0637d137b49373d
1 Input
1 Output
-
745af1430b9de831fb31fb8cb08eef51ae249c1d9730009fc0637d137b49373d:0
- value
- 555256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bdb90379b87d83137a412fcd03a3af86452cd26 OP_EQUAL
- address
- 3ESWsjhoWKffrN3AbpDDdVDbqgbJC67NRY